Understanding Blood Vitals: A Comprehensive Guide

Blood vitals are crucial indicators of your overall health and well-being. By tracking these vital signs, you can gain valuable insights into how your body is functioning. Let's delve into the core components of blood vitals, empowering you to monitor them effectively.

  • Heart rate: This measures the frequency of times your heart beats per minute, revealing your cardiovascular status
  • Circulatory pressure: This indicates the strength of blood against your artery walls as your heart expands. It's typically expressed as two numbers: systolic (pressure when your heart pumps) and diastolic (pressure between beats).
  • Respiratory rate: This measures the frequency of times you breathe per minute, reflecting your lung's ability to process oxygen and carbon dioxide.
  • Core temperature: This reflects the overall warmth of your body, indicating how efficiently your metabolism is working.

Unveiling Your Blood Pressure and Pulse: A Vital Literacy Guide

Understanding your vital signs readings is crucial for monitoring your overall fitness level. A thorough understanding of these numbers empowers you to actively participate in your wellness journey.

Starting with by exploring blood pressure, which is calculated in two components: systolic and diastolic. Systolic pressure indicates the force of your blood against your arteries when your pump contracts. Diastolic pressure, on the other hand, measures the force in your walls when your heart relaxes.

Your pulse, also known as your heartbeat, is a measure of your heart beats in a minute. Healthy resting pulse ranges from between 60 and 100.

Beyond the Numbers: Interpreting Blood Vitals in Everyday Life

While blood pressure readings and pulse rates provide valuable insights into our health, understanding their fluctuations throughout the day requires a deeper dive. Simple lifestyle factors like stress, exercise, and even caffeine intake can modify these vital signs, making it crucial to consider the environment. Instead of fixating solely on exact numbers, tune to your body's signals and patterns. A sudden spike in blood pressure during a stressful situation is normal, while a consistently low pulse rate could indicate underlying problems. By observing these fluctuations alongside your overall well-being, you can gain a more holistic understanding of your health.

Remember, blood vitals are not just numbers; they are a dynamic reflection of your body's state.
